Waprep Online partners with Edmentum, a leading U.S. edtech company, to offer the accredited EdOptions Academy (EOA) elementary curriculum. Built on Calvert Learning’s project-based approach, our program fosters mathematical reasoning, scientific inquiry, and English critical thinking through real-world contexts. Interdisciplinary projects—like “Designing an Ice Cream Shop Budget” for math or “Exploring the Solar System” for science—engage students in data analysis, logical reasoning, and creative problem-solving. With built-in translation, text-to-speech, and dictionary tools, our immersive English platform supports non-native speakers, helping them confidently grow their language skills. Students access the same curriculum as top U.S. elementary schools from home, building global competencies for a bright future.

EOA American K–12 Curriculum (EdOptions Academy)
Founded in 1997 by Edmentum, a leading U.S. education technology group, EdOptions Academy (EOA) combines decades of teaching expertise with digital learning technology. Serving over 400 school districts, 5,000+ schools, and 90,000 students across the U.S., EOA offers global students a high-quality academic program equivalent to an official U.S. school enrollment. As an officially recognized digital education system, it blends academic credibility with practical value.
EOA’s greatest strengths lie in its impeccable enrollment system, globally recognized credits, and boundless course flexibility, perfectly tailored to diverse academic goals and schedules. Whether it’s accelerating toward top universities with preemptive coursework, strengthening weak subjects to boost competitiveness, crafting standout applications with AP courses, or securing U.S. high school transcripts and dual diplomas, EOA provides a safe, efficient, and internationally accredited pathway—empowering students to confidently step onto the global academic stage without leaving home.
U.S. Academic Standards
EOA courses are designed to meet U.S. national and state academic standards, encompassing core subjects like language arts, mathematics, natural sciences, and social studies, while integrating 21st-century skills such as critical thinking, information literacy, and interdisciplinary application.
The curriculum emphasizes real-world application and inquiry-based learning, encouraging students to break free from rote memorization through project-based tasks, data analysis, and academic writing training. This fosters logical organization, academic English proficiency, and self-directed learning, while cultivating insight into global issues.
With a comprehensive yet flexible structure, EOA is dual-certified by Cognia and WASC, rigorously reviewed by U.S. education experts, and widely recognized by American and global university systems. Students can complete a U.S.-standard curriculum without leaving their country, seamlessly aligning with international academic pathways and laying a solid foundation for their global scholarly ambitions.
